Hang on. I certainly do not want Apple, Google, AWS, FBI, Scotland Yard, Flensburg und das BKA* to go through my files on my device by any means. As someone else said in this thread, "my device, my data".

But why on earth would you want to break a system that allows law enforcement to filter out and find potential CSAM without having to manually go through every single image on a device? Naturally no-one is going to be convicted** on a hash alone.

The way to solve this is by privacy regulation and vocal objections from customers and experts; not by breaking the tools available to prevent child exploitation.
